Q: Is 178,123,225 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 178,123,225 is not a prime number.

Why is 178,123,225 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 178123225 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 25 35 175 1,017,847 5,089,235 7,124,929 25,446,175 35,624,645 and 178,123,225, with no remainder.

Since 178,123,225 cannot be divided by just 1 and 178,123,225, it is not a prime number.
